The Fennick autocomplete index rebuilds slowly because suggestion candidates are scored against the full corpus on every pass. To keep rebuild time bounded and to prevent a single tenant from monopolizing the scorer, we enforce per-tenant quotas on candidate count, prefix depth, and rebuild frequency. These limits are enforced server-side and cannot be raised by client configuration, which matters for abuse review. Exceeding a quota returns a throttled response, not an error. Current enforced values are listed below.

limits module of taweg-kaguf:
QUOTAS = {
    "holael": 2,
    "wenath": 1,
    "ralath": 2,
    "ulaath": 2,
}

All services build from the Thornlight base image; anything larger than 300 MB compressed gets flagged in CI. Use multi-stage builds, strip debug symbols, and never bake secrets or test fixtures into layers. Run the slimcheck target locally before pushing. Common offenders: unpinned package caches, bundled docs, leftover build toolchains. Exceptions need sign-off from the Marlowe infra group and expire after one quarter. The full slimming guide and allowlist process live on the internal page here.

runbook for tagug-hafog: https://jira.lumiclabs.internal/projects/pages/pages/9773c0d8

Effective the first of next month, all open requisitions in the Meridian Devices division are frozen. This applies to backfills as well as net-new roles; contractor extensions beyond ninety days require written approval from the division VP. Offers already extended will be honored. Other divisions are unaffected at this time, though department heads should review their pipelines carefully. We expect the freeze to last one to two quarters. Context appears in the confidential note below.

internal memo for tagef-hadup: Gross margin on Ulaath came in at 15 percent against a plan of 5 percent. Only 7 of the 120 pilot accounts renewed Ulaath, so a churn review is set for October 15.